Převod Excelových souborů do formátu JSON zjednodušuje výměnu dat mezi různými platformami a systémy.Tento průvodce ukazuje, jak používat Aspose.Cells pro .NET ke konverzi dat Excelu do jSON, což usnadňuje práci s webovými aplikacemi a API.
Úvod
Excelové soubory se široce používají k ukládání strukturovaných dat, ale mohou být skromné při integraci s moderními webovými technologiemi, které preferují formát JSON. Tento průvodce vám pomůže přes proces konverze Excelových dat do JSon pomocí Aspose.Cells pro .NET, výkonné knihovny navržené pro efektivní zvládání složitých operací Excelu.
Krok za krokem průvodce pro konverzi Excelu na JSON
Krok 1: Instalace Aspose.Cells prostřednictvím NuGet
Než začneme, ujistěte se, že váš projekt je nastaven s potřebnými závislostmi. Aspose.Cells pro .NET můžete nainstalovat pomocí NuGet Package Manager:
$ dotnet add package Aspose.Cells
Krok 2: Nastavení licence Aspose.Cells
Chcete-li odemknout plnou funkčnost a podporu z Aspose.Cells, musíte nastavit licenční klíč. Tento krok je důležitý pro výrobní prostředí.
Metered metered = new Metered();
metered.SetMeteredKey("PublicKey", "PrivateKey");
Krok 3: Stáhněte si soubor Excel
Stáhněte si soubor Excel do Workbook
objekt, který slouží jako vstupní bod pro všechny operace v Aspose.Cells.
Workbook workbook = new Workbook("file.xlsx");
Krok 4: Zadejte data Excelu na konverzi
Můžete serializovat různé typy dat z Excelu. zde je několik příkladů:
- Celkový rozsah:
var cells = workbook.Worksheets["Sheet1"].Cells.CreateRange("A1:C3");
- Jednotlivé buňky:
var cell = workbook.Worksheets["Sheet1"].Cells["A1"];
- Tabulky, grafy, Pivot tabulky atd.:
var tables = workbook.Worksheets["Sheet1"].ListObjects;
var charts = workbook.Worksheets["Sheet1"].Charts;
var pivots = workbook.Worksheets["Sheet1"].PivotTables;
Krok 5: Serializujte data Excelu na JSON
Jakmile jste údaje specifikovali, serializujte je do řetězce JSON pomocí metody užitečnosti Aspose.Cells.
string jsonString = Aspose.Cells.Utility.JSONSerializer.Serialize(cells);
Krok 6: Shromažďujte data JSON
Konečně uložte serializované údaje JSON do souboru nebo výstupního toku pro další použití.
System.IO.File.WriteAllText("output.json", jsonString);
Krok 7: Přizpůsobení výstupu JSON (voliteln)
Výstup JSON můžete přizpůsobit kontrolou možností serializace a zahrnovat konkrétní prvky, jako jsou vzorce, hypertextové odkazy, grafy, obrázky atd. Tento krok je volitelný, ale zvyšuje flexibilitu.
závěr
Převod Excelových dat do JSON pomocí aplikace Aspose.Cells pro .NET zjednodušuje výměnu a manipulaci s daty v webových aplikacích a API.